Симптоми
Ако WebOC (управление на уеб браузър) хостинг приложение флага DOCHOSTUIFLAG_ENABLE_REDIRECT_NOTIFICATION, Internet Explorer 11, Internet Explorer 10, Internet Explorer 9 или Internet Explorer 8 губи HTTP метод на приложението. Например когато WebOC хостинг приложение на POST искане и получава 307 – временно пренасочване съобщение, Internet Explorer GET искане за новото местоположение и губи данни в оригиналния POST заявка.
Решение
Информация за актуализацията
За да разрешите този проблем, инсталирайте най-новата сборна актуализация на защитата за Internet Explorer. За да направите това, отидете на Microsoft Update. Освен това вижте информация за най-новите кумулативната актуализация за Internet Explorer. Забележка: Тази актуализация първо е включена в актуализация на защитата MS14 056: кумулативна актуализация на защитата за Internet Explorer: 14 октомври 2014.
Допълнителна информация
Urlmon обработва пренасочване вместо WinInet ги прави автоматично. За съжаление Urlmon и WinInet се различават как се справят пренасочване. WinInet винаги поддържа HTTP метод Urlmon промени метода HTTP GET заявка.
Ако WebOC хост приложението иска да контролира пренасочване, той има абонамент пренасочване уведомление, изпратено чрез IBindCallbackRedirection. Приложението включва DOCHOSTUIFLAG_ENABLE_REDIRECT_NOTIFICATION флаг, за да изключите WinInet авто-пренасочване. Сега пренасочване на обработката се премества от WinInet Urlmon. В текущото изпълнение Urlmon създава нов обект CINET и рестартиране на транзакцията. Обаче BindVerb е настроено на BINDVERB_GET вместо BINDVERB_POST в CTransaction::GetBindInfoEx(). Затова Urlmon изпраща GET заявка.Статус
Microsoft потвърждава, че това е проблем в продуктите на Microsoft, изброени в раздела "Отнася се за".
Препратки
Вижте терминология , използвана за описание на софтуерните актуализации от Microsoft.